Is Highfield Road dangerous?

In 2023, 42 crimes were reported near Highfield Road . 72%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ered very saf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of LA10 5DH.

Employment

LA10 5DH area has a high level of entrepreneurship. Only 23%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 12%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.

The percentage of retired residents living in LA10 5DH area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 32%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
